Best time to go to Portnablagh

The best time to visit Portnablagh can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Portnablagh falls in July, when vis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Portnablagh falls in January, visitor numbers are average and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January41.2°F (5.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
February41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March43.2°F (6.2°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
April46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June55.2°F (12.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
July57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ately HighSlightly High
August57.0°F (13.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September54.9°F (12.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October50.7°F (10.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age
November45.7°F (7.6°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owSlightly Low
December42.6°F (5.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yModerately LowAverage

What's the weather like in Portnablagh?
The hottest months are usually July and August, with an average temperature of 13°C, while the coldest months are January and February, with an average of 6°C. Average annual precipitation for Portnablagh is 1122 mm.
